1. QuickBooks Integration 

Cattlytics now syncs directly with QuickBooks, pulling your financial data alongside operational records for a complete business picture.

You get a unified view of herd expenses, revenues, and financial summaries, ideal for monthly reviews, tax prep, and investor reports. Plus, syncing your ranch’s financials to your animal records opens up smarter decision-making about cost per head, sale readiness, and long-term budgeting.

2. Steer is Now a Standalone Animal Type

Steers are now tracked as a distinct category, separate from bulls, cows, or calves.

This upgrade eliminates misclassification, improves lifecycle reporting, and enhances marketing accuracy. Whether you’re building out performance metrics or planning feedlot sales, your records will reflect the true composition of your herd.

3. Replacement Heifer Tracking

You can now designate heifers as “replacements” based on breeding status, either manually or through the new activity type: Mark as Replacement Heifer.


This change supports more accurate lifecycle management and forward breeding plans. It also helps with long-term genetic planning by giving you clear visibility into which heifers are retained and why, cutting down on data noise when reviewing historical performance or planning herd expansion.

4. Smarter, Cleaner Reports for PDF & Excel

PDF and Excel reports have been redesigned to offer a cleaner layout, better formatting, and easier printing/sharing.

This update improves professional reporting for audits, compliance, vet handovers, and collaborative team use. You can filter, share, or print reports with confidence, whether you’re sitting in a meeting or prepping for a regulatory review.
